NCR Corporation

   <company> Electronics company mainly active in the midrange
   server market.

   NCR was founded 1884 as National Cash Register Company.  It
   joint the computer industry in th 1950s.  In 1991 it was
   absorbed by {AT&T} (see {dinosaurs mating}), only to be spat
   out again in 1996.

   NCR {mainframes} of the 1960's are remembered by some for
   their hardware incompatibility with {IBM} mainframes: NCR
   punched round holes in their {punched cards} while IBM punched
   rectangular ones.  The codes and machines were not compatible
   and information could not be easily shared between NCR and IBM
   customers.
